IELTS Writing Task 2 question
Many aspects of the way people dress today are influenced by global fashion trends.
How has global fashion become such a strong influence on people's lives? Do you think this is a positive or negative development?
Give reasons for your answer and include any relevant examples from your own knowledge or experience.

Task Achievement / Task Response — Band 6.0
The response addresses both parts of the prompt: the influence of global fashion and the evaluation of its impact. The position is clear throughout, arguing that the influence is largely negative due to consumerism and cultural erosion. However, the development of ideas is somewhat uneven. While the role of social media and influencers is well-explained, the discussion on cultural impact is a bit generalised and could benefit from more specific, nuanced examples. The conclusion is brief and slightly repetitive of the body paragraphs. To reach a higher band, ensure that each point is fully extended with deeper analysis rather than just listing consequences.
Coherence and Cohesion — Band 6.0
The essay is logically organised into clear paragraphs, each with a distinct focus. There is a clear progression of ideas from the causes of fashion trends to their negative consequences. Cohesive devices are used, such as 'However', 'In contrast', and 'In my perspective', which help guide the reader. However, some transitions are slightly mechanical, and the referencing within sentences could be smoother. For instance, the link between 'youngsters' and 'increasing more expenditure' is a bit abrupt. Improving the variety of linking words and ensuring that each paragraph flows naturally into the next would strengthen the coherence of the argument.
Lexical Resource — Band 5.5
The vocabulary is generally adequate for the task, allowing the writer to express their ideas clearly. There are some attempts at less common vocabulary, such as 'detrimental', 'consumerism', and 'textile pollution'. However, there are instances of imprecise word choice and collocation errors, such as 'payed' (should be 'paid'), 'as soon as possible' (which is contextually awkward here), and 'young youth' (which is redundant). The range is sufficient to convey the message, but more precise academic vocabulary would elevate the response. Spelling errors like 'unneccessary' and 'effected' (should be 'affected') also occur, which slightly detracts from the overall quality.
Grammatical Range and Accuracy — Band 5.5
The essay uses a mix of simple and complex sentence structures. While the meaning is generally clear, there are frequent grammatical errors that occasionally impede the flow. Examples include subject-verb agreement issues ('a trend rises... is then followed'), incorrect preposition usage, and awkward phrasing ('deter the cultural aspect'). Punctuation is also inconsistent, particularly with comma placement around lists and clauses. To improve, the student should focus on mastering complex sentence structures, such as using relative clauses or conditional sentences more accurately, and proofreading for basic errors in verb tense and word form.
